FAQ

What is a dividend aristocrat?
A dividend aristocrat is a company that has increased its dividend for at least 25 consecutive years. These companies are considered to be some of the most stable and reliable dividend payers in the market.
    Why should I invest in dividend aristocrats?
    There are a few reasons why you may want to invest in dividend aristocrats. First, these companies have a long history of increasing their dividends, which can provide you with a steady stream of income. Second, dividend aristocrats are typically well-established companies with strong financials, which can make them a relatively safe investment. Finally, dividend aristocrats can be a good way to build wealth over time, as the compounding effect of reinvested dividends can help your investment grow over time.       What are the risks of investing in dividend aristocrats?
      There are a few risks associated with investing in dividend aristocrats. First, these companies are not immune to economic downturns, which can lead to a decline in their stock price and dividend payments. Second, dividend aristocrats may not be able to continue increasing their dividends in the future if their earnings growth slows down. Finally, dividend aristocrats may be more expensive than other types of stocks, which can reduce your potential returns.
        How should I invest in dividend aristocrats?
        There are a few different ways to invest in dividend aristocrats. One way is to buy individual stocks. Another way is to invest in a mutual fund or exchange-traded fund (ETF) that tracks a basket of dividend aristocrats. Finally, you can also invest in dividend aristocrats through a dividend reinvestment plan (DRIP), which allows you to reinvest your dividends in more shares of the company.
